New Facts For Choosing Low-code platforms for application development
Wiki Article
In Regards To Integration Capabilities Low-Code Applications Development Has Many Advantages.
Low-code applications provide significant advantages in terms of integration, which is vital when developing applications that seamlessly connect to different systems and services. These are the advantages of pre-built APIs and connectors:
Many Connectors to Choose From: Low-code platforms typically come with a vast library of pre-built connectors to popular enterprise software (e.g. ERP, CRM and cloud services such as databases,). It simplifies the integration with these systems.
API Integration - A lot of low-code platforms come with API integration that gives developers easy access to other data sources or external services.
Easy of use:
Drag-and-Drop Interfaces: Several integration tasks can easily be performed using drag-and–drop interfaces. This makes it possible for developers and others who are not developers to create complex systems without the need for extensive programming.
Visual Workflow Builders : Software for creating workflows and data flow which are visualized help learn and configure integrations in a much more simple method.
Standardized Integration Methods:
SOAP/RESTful Service Support: Standard web service protocols, like SOAP/REST, allow for easy integration of a range of external systems and applications.
OData Standards and Other Standards The support for standards, like OData provides easy access to data and its manipulation across various platforms and apps.
Real-Time Data Synchronization:
Real-Time Integrations: Low-code platforms can handle real-time data sync between applications and systems. This makes sure that the data is up to date and consistent throughout the organization.
Event-Driven Architecture: Certain platforms feature architectural designs driven by events, allowing applications to respond in real-time, to events essential for dynamic, interactive applications.
Legacy System Integration:
Low-code platforms are a great source of software for integrating with legacy systems. They enable organizations to modernize IT without overhauling their existing systems.
Data Migration Tools: Built-in software helps transfer data from old applications to the latest ones developed on platforms that use low-code.
Third-Party Integration of Services:
Cloud Services Integration: The seamless integration of cloud services, like AWS Azure, Google Cloud makes it easy to deploy and scaling up of applications.
Business Applications Low-code platforms can be used to integrate with various business applications like Salesforce, SAP or Microsoft Dynamics. They can create an integrated workflow for various business functions.
Simplified Data management:
Unified Data Models: Certain lowcode platforms offer unification of coding models that simplify data management as well as integration and synchronization between various platforms.
Data Connectors are pre-configured data connectors that provide easy access to data sources and permit manipulation.
Security and Compliance
Secure Integrations - Low-code platforms are designed to make sure that integrations adhere to security protocols and standards. This ensures the security of information both during its travel and when it is being stored.
Compliance Features: These platforms have features to ensure that integrations meet regulatory requirements (e.g. GDPR, HIPAA), giving companies that handle sensitive information security.
Extensibility:
Low-code platforms allow for the use of custom scripts and codes to meet more complex integration needs. This flexibility is offered without compromising user-friendliness.
Plug-in Ecosystems. A community of plug-ins and extensions allows you to increase the capabilities of integration, while adding new features whenever you need to.
Overall, integration capabilities in low-code development platforms enable them to function as a strong platform for developing connected efficient, scalable and connected applications. They can speed up the process of connecting disparate systems and enhance the flow of information. Companies can benefit from existing technologies and adopt new ones while maintaining a cohesive IT environment. See the top discover more here on Low-code Platform for application development for blog info including push notifications android, cross platform app dev, cloud software applications, sso azure, lowcode no code, rapid application design, rad development, low code platforms, rapid action development, database in azure and more.
Benefits Of Developing Applications Using Low-Code In Terms Of Cost-Effectiveness
The low-code approach to app development is a cost-effective option that has many benefits. It's a fantastic option for businesses looking to increase their budgets while delivering high-quality apps. These are the major benefits reduced costs for development:
Less Coding Needed: Low-code platform reduces the need for long manual code. This saves time and effort on the part of developers in developing applications. It also means lower costs for labor.
Lower Developer Resources: As low-code is quicker and easier to develop, less specialized developers will be required. It could reduce the cost of hiring and staffing.
More Time to Market
Accelerated development cycle: Visual development tools and prebuilt components offered by low-code platforms enable rapid development of applications. This allows businesses to bring their products go to market faster. This could result in faster revenue growth and better position in the marketplace.
Rapid prototyping allows businesses to quickly create prototypes and then test them, thus reducing the time spent in the development stage and allows for quicker iterations that are based on feedback from the users.
Lower Maintenance Costs
The modular design and standard components of applications built on low-code platforms make them easy to maintain. This reduces the cost of ongoing maintenance.
Automated Updates. A lot of low-code platforms handle patches and updates automatically. Applications remain safe without requiring a lot of manual input.
Efficient Resource Utilization:
Platform contributions that are low-code let businesses as well as other non-developers to participate in the creation process. This democratization of the development process allows businesses to utilize the skills and abilities of a broader number of employees.
Optimized IT Resource Use: IT departments will be able focus on strategic initiatives instead of getting bogged down by routine tasks of development. This will boost overall efficiency and productivity.
Price models that are scaleable:
Subscription-Based Pricing: A lot of low-code platforms have flexible subscription-based pricing that scales according to the amount of usage. This lets businesses align their expenditure with their actual needs and increase.
Pay-Assosiated Alternatives: Some platforms offer pay-assosiated alternatives. They ensure that businesses pay only for the resources used which is advantageous to entrepreneurs and small businesses that have limited resources.
Reduced Third-Party Software Costs:
Built-in Functionalities : Low-code platform typically comes with built-in functions and integrations that reduce the requirement for additional third-party software, tools and licenses.
Pre-Built Integrations: Availability of pre-built integrations that integrate with the most popular services and systems minimizes the requirement for custom-built development, thereby saving time and money.
More ROI
Faster Return On Investment: Rapid development and lower costs, coupled with a faster time to marketing will allow businesses to earn more return on their investment.
Improved Ability. Companies will be able to adapt quickly to the ever-changing market conditions and customer demands. This helps them remain relevant, and are able to take advantage of new opportunities.
Low Cost Training:
User-friendly interfaces: Low-code systems provide user-friendly and easy interfaces that cut down on the time required to learn. They also reduce the requirement for lengthy training programs.
Accessible Resources: A lot of platforms that use low-code offer extensive instructional materials, tutorials, and community support. This means that there is less necessity for formal education, as well as the expenses associated with it.
Collaboration can be made easier.
Enhanced Collaboration Tools: The collaboration tools integrated into the software facilitate collaboration and communication between team members. This leads to a more efficient project development process as well as lower costs.
Unified Development Environment (UDE): An unified, single development environment simplifies workflows and reduces costs and complexity associated with managing various tools and platforms.
The cost-effectiveness in low-code app development is due to its ability to reduce development and maintainance costs, speed up the time to market, improve resources, and offer different pricing options. These factors combine to deliver significant financial benefits for businesses which makes low-code an attractive option for companies looking to increase their budgets for development and create robust, scalable, and high-quality applications. Take a look at the recommended Legacy application modernization with Low-code blog for blog info including application modernization, push notifications android, mobile app development platforms, develop web app, paas service, azure sql server, cross platform app dev, application modernization software, push notifications, develop cross platform mobile app and more.
Advantages Of Low-Code Application Development In Terms Of Vendor Support And Community
Low-code applications development platforms are a great way to get vendor support as well as community participation. Both of these factors are crucial to ensure an effective implementation and continuous maintenance of the application. Here are the key benefits:Vendor Support
Comprehensive Technical Support:
Support Teams: Many Low-Code platforms have a dedicated support team who can help with technical issues, advice and troubleshooting.
24/7 Support Available: Certain companies provide 24/7 support which is particularly useful for companies that are global and operate in different time zones.
Training and Onboarding
Formal Training Programs: Vendors typically offer structured training courses which include webinars, tutorials and certification courses to help users get to speed on the platform quickly.
Customized Onboarding A lot of vendors offer personalized services to help their new clients to use their platform efficiently and adapt it to their needs.
Regular updates and improvements:
Continuous Improvement : Low-code platform vendors often release regular upgrades that include new functionality as well as performance improvements and security patches. These updates make sure that their platform remains up to date and secure.
Feedback Integration: Many vendors incorporate user input into their development cycles. This ensures that the platform is able to adapt to the ever-changing requirements and desires of its customers.
Comprehensive Documentation:
Documentation is comprehensive: Users are usually able to access a large and well-organized documents that range in complexity from basic customization to advanced.
API References API documentation can help developers customize and integrate applications using the Low-Code platform.
Professional Services and Consulting:
Expert Consultation: The majority of vendors provide consulting services for strategic planning, architecture and complex implementations. This allows users to make the most of their software's capabilities.
Custom Development Services Certain companies offer custom development services to create specific integrations and features that aren't available in the standard.
Community Support
Active User Groups:
Forums and Discussion Panels A lot of Low-code platforms offer lively online communities, which allow users to ask questions, debate strategies, and even collaborate with one another on the best methods.
User Groups and Meetups: Local and virtual user groups and meetups provide opportunities to network, learn and sharing experiences with other users.
Knowledge Sharing and Collaboration
Community-Contributed Resources: Users often share templates, modules, and extensions that they have developed, which can be reused or adapted by others, accelerating development and innovation.
Crowdsourced Solution Finding: The collective experience and wisdom of a group can be a great resource for solving difficult problems.
Learning and Development
Community-led training: Many communities provide webinars, workshops, and training sessions facilitated by experts in the field.
Online Tutorials: Community members create and share many online tutorials, how-tos and classes. These resources are made available to everyone.
Feedback and Influence
Forums for Product Feedback: These forums typically provide feedback to the vendor, which can influence the design of new features and improvements.
Beta Testing Programs: Community members who are active get the chance to take part in beta programs. This allows them to get an early view on new features as well as a chance to help shape the platform’s evolution.
Recognition and Support
A lot of vendors have communities recognition programs such as MVP programs (Most Valuable Professional), to recognize the contribution of those who are active in their respective communities.
Peer Support: Community members give support to each other, sharing their experience and providing advice. They help create a cooperative and supportive atmosphere by sharing their knowledge.
The combination between robust vendor support, and an active and engaged community creates a broad ecosystem of support for low-code development. This means that users will have access to the resources knowledge, expertise, and collaborative opportunities needed to successfully develop, deploy, and maintain their applications which ultimately improves productivity and innovation.